IAEA Says S.Korea’s Kori Nuclear Reactor is Safe, Yonhap Reports
By Seyoon Kim -
2012-06-11T06:00:42Z
Inspectors from the International Atomic Energy Agency said South Korea’s Kori-1 nuclear reactor in Busan has no safety issues, Yonhap News said, citing comments made at an IAEA press briefing in South Korea today.
